You must not lie carnally with any animal, thus defiling yourself with it; a woman must not stand before an animal to mate with it; that is a perversion. You must not lie carnally with any animal,God’s creation order distinguishes humanity from the animals placed under human stewardship. Sexual union belongs within marriage between a man and a woman; intercourse with an animal rejects that order and profanes human dignity. Lev 20:15 If a man lies carnally with an animal… thus defiling yourself with it; Such conduct brought moral and ceremonial defilement upon the offender. It violated the holiness required of Israel and corrupted the person’s standing within the covenant community. Psa 106:39 They defiled themselves by their actions… a woman must not stand before an animal to mate with it; The command expressly includes women as well as men, leaving no exception based on gender. Israel was not to adopt practices associated with the surrounding pagan peoples or permit conduct that dishonored God’s design for sexuality. Lev 20:16 If a woman approaches any animal to mate with it,… that is a perversion. The act is condemned as a gross distortion of what God established in creation. Its prohibition guarded the holiness, moral order, and distinct identity of Israel. Jud 1:7 In like manner, Sodom and Gomorrah and the cities… Persons / Places / Events 1. Teaching Points Understanding HolinessGod calls His people to be holy, distinct from the surrounding nations. This includes adhering to His standards for sexual conduct. Respect for God's Creation Order Recognizing the boundaries God has set between humans and animals is crucial for maintaining the order He established at creation. Guarding Against Cultural Influence The Israelites were warned not to adopt the practices of the Canaanites. Similarly, Christians today must be vigilant against cultural norms that contradict biblical teachings. The Seriousness of Sexual Sin Sexual immorality, including bestiality, is a serious offense against God. It defiles the individual and disrupts the sanctity of God's design for human relationships. Repentance and Restoration While the law highlights sin, the New Testament offers hope through repentance and the redemptive work of Christ, who restores us to right relationship with God. Connections to Other Scriptures Genesis 1:26-28Highlights the creation of humans in God's image and their dominion over animals, establishing a clear distinction between humans and animals. Romans 1:24-27 Discusses the consequences of abandoning God's natural order, leading to various forms of sexual immorality. Deuteronomy 27:21 Reiterates the prohibition against bestiality, emphasizing its seriousness. 1 Corinthians 6:18-20 Encourages believers to flee from sexual immorality, reminding them that their bodies are temples of the Holy Spirit.
